CEDTI Research Affiliation Programme

CEDTI's mission focuses on fostering a diverse collective of expertise, engaging with local communities, and establishing a robust research ecosystem. It aims to provide a platform for researchers and non-research professionals, disseminate reliable information beyond academic boundaries, and support research activities through its dedicated research support service.
